Jeff - you mean different from Vader and the 5-pack of cases clamshell or different from previous releases of the SA Clone?

It is a third style clamshell case.

Style 1 - came with the Lava Vader and Target 5-packs
Style 2 - came with the Clone Trooper.  It has Vader Emblems on the "Locks".
Style 3 - came with the Clone Trooper.  It had Clone Emblems on the "Locks".

Someone reported somewhere around here, but I can't remember who it was.   :-[

I can take a better picture when I get home tonight, but for now this image (borrowed from GalacticHunter) should clear up what I mean:



You can see the first case the Clone came in had "firey crosses" on the locks of the case, the same emblems that were on the lock-nubs of the Vader case.  The new version of the Clone Trooper case has what looks like a laser bolt of something on the little locking nubs at the top.
